Linux查看sql数据库状态命令
Linux查看sql数据库状态命令详细介绍
在 Linux 系统中,查看不同类型的 SQL 数据库状态所使用的命令是不同的,下面为你介绍几种常见 SQL 数据库的状态查看命令:
MySQL
要查看 MySQL 数据库的状态,你可以使用以下命令:
- 查看服务运行状态:
bash
systemctl status mysql
这个命令会显示 MySQL 服务是否正在运行、是否已开机自启等信息。
- 登录 MySQL 后查看服务器状态:
bash
mysql root
输入密码登录到 MySQL 后,使用以下命令查看服务器状态:
sql
你也可以使用下面的命令获取特定状态变量的值:
sql
将Variable_name替换为你要查看的状态变量名。
PostgreSQL
- 查看服务运行状态:
bash
systemctl status postgresql
此命令可以查看 PostgreSQL 服务是否在运行。
- 登录 PostgreSQL 后查看状态:
bash
postgres psql
登录后,你可以使用以下命令查看数据库状态:
sql
pg_stat_activity
该命令可以查看当前正在执行的活动查询。
SQLite
SQLite 是文件型数据库,没有像 MySQL、PostgreSQL 那样的独立服务。不过你可以通过以下方式来查看数据库的基本信息:
bash
sqlite3 your_database.db
将your_database.db替换为你的 SQLite 数据库文件名。登录后,你可以使用下面的命令查看表信息:
sql
912.
此命令会列出数据库中的所有表。